Duminda taken to Colombo National Hospital due to serious illness

Share
Share

Former MP Duminda Silva was taken to the Colombo National Hospital this morning (11) owing to a serious illness.

That happened four hours after he was transferred from prison hospital to a general ward last night.

Earlier, certain media reported Silva was being kept at the prison hospital without any illness and that he was getting preferential treatment.

Prisons chief Gamini B. Dissanayake said the former parliamentarian was transferred to a general ward following a recommendation by a specialist doctor.

Silva has been sentenced to death over the killing of Bharatha Lakshman Premachandra.

He was pardoned by Gotabaya Rajapaksa in 2021, but that was annulled by the Supreme Court later.

No pardon for him

Deputy justice minister Mahinda Jayasinghe said a few days ago that Silva won’t be pardoned despite any yarn being fabricated by the media channel owned by his family.

Speaking in parliament, Jayasinghe said the government wanted so see that the rule of law prevails.
